Sun-kissed skin and laughter echo across the water. Welcome to Recreo Aeronavegantes. This isn’t just a recreational area. It’s a haven built by the Asociacion Argentina de Aeronavegantes. Founded in 1953 the association initially represented pilots navigators and mechanics. Over time it evolved to include cabin crew. Recreo Aeronavegantes offers more than just relaxation. There are grills for barbecues. There’s a hydromassage area for soothing tired muscles. Children play freely among the playground equipment. The association’s Obra Social has overcome historical budget deficits. It now boasts 30000 members. Its services are recognized for their quality and efficiency. The Tigre Tourism Secretariat even recognizes the resort’s commitment to excellence.
